Can a Troop or Pack solicit gifts?
No. Our local Northeast Illinois Council may solicit gifts, but individual Scouting units may not solicit donations.
Does that mean people can’t make gifts to a Troop or Pack?
Units can receive unsolicited gifts; they just can’t solicit. Anyone may give to a unit; many donors don’t need a tax deduction. We rely on leaders to follow the spirit of the rules.
Can fundraising go to a specific individual?
No, the IRS treats that as private benefit. The unit may use raised funds to lower dues and fees, buy uniforms and books, buy gear, or assist scouts in financial hardship; it just can’t credit a specific amount to a specific person’s account.
